CASE, a novel artificial intelligence structure-activity relational method of anal., was used to study the structural basis of carcinogenicity of azathioprine. The criteria that were analyzed predicted azathioprine to be a genotoxic carcinogen. In addition, 6-mercaptopurine and 1-methyl-4-nitroimidazole, both moieties of azathioprine, were predicted to have mutagenic potential.
